Developing Your Intuition: Tips for Connecting with Your Inner Guidance

In the cacophony of daily life, where decisions are often driven by logic and external influences, cultivating and trusting your intuition can be a transformative journey toward self-discovery and informed decision-making. Intuition, often referred to as the inner voice or gut feeling, is a subtle yet powerful guide that can offer profound insights into various aspects of your life.

Quiet the Mind

Developing your intuition starts with creating space for it to emerge. In the hustle and bustle of modern life, our minds are often cluttered with thoughts and distractions. Engage in practices that promote mindfulness and stillness, such as meditation or deep breathing exercises. By quieting the mind, you create an environment where your intuitive signals can surface.

Listen to Your Body

Your body is an incredible source of intuitive wisdom. Pay attention to how your body responds in different situations. A feeling of lightness and ease may indicate alignment with your intuition, while tension or discomfort could signal a misalignment. Tune into physical sensations, especially in areas like the stomach or chest, as these can be powerful indicators of your inner guidance.

Spend Time in Nature

Nature has a remarkable way of grounding and connecting us with our intuitive selves. Take moments to immerse yourself in natural surroundings. Whether it’s a walk in the park, a hike in the woods, or simply sitting by the ocean, the stillness of nature can amplify your ability to tune into your inner guidance.

Practice Detached Observation

Developing intuition involves observing without attachment or judgment. Cultivate a sense of detached observation in your daily life. As you navigate situations, pay attention to the subtle nudges or feelings that arise. Avoid overthinking and allow your intuition to guide you without immediate rationalization.

Seek Quiet Reflection Time

Create intentional periods of quiet reflection in your routine. This can be a dedicated time each day or moments of solitude throughout the week. Use this time to connect with your inner self, pose questions, and listen for intuitive responses. The more you prioritize these reflective moments, the stronger your intuitive connection may become.

Developing your intuition is an ongoing process that unfolds with patience and practice. By incorporating these tips into your daily life, you open the door to a deeper understanding of your inner guidance, empowering yourself to make decisions aligned with your authentic self. Embrace the journey of self-discovery and let your intuition be a guiding light on your path.
